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
research-article

Bandwidth Management for Supporting Differentiated Service Aware Traffic Engineering

Published: 01 September 2007 Publication History

Abstract

This paper presents a bandwidth management framework for the support of the differentiated service aware traffic engineering (DS-TE) in the multiprotocol label switching (MPLS) networks. Our bandwidth management framework contains both bandwidth allocation and preemption mechanisms, in which the link bandwidth is managed in two dimensions: class type and preemption priority. We put forward a Max- Min bandwidth constraint model, in which we propose a novel "use it or lend it" strategy. The new model is able to guarantee a minimum bandwidth for each class type without causing resource fragmentation. Furthermore, we design three new bandwidth preemption algorithms for three bandwidth constraint models, respectively. An extensive simulation study is carried out to evaluate the effectiveness of the bandwidth constraint models and preemption algorithms. Comparing with the existing constraint models and preemption rules, the proposed Max-Min constraint model and preemption algorithms improve not only bandwidth efficiency, but also robustness and fairness. They achieve significant performance improvement for the well-behaving traffic classes, in terms of bandwidth utilization, bandwidth blocking and preemption probability. We also provide guidelines for selecting different DS-TE bandwidth management mechanisms.

References

[1]
F. Le Faucheur et al., MPLS Support of Differentiated Services, IETF RFC 3270, May 2002.
[2]
S. Blake et al., An Architecture for Differentiated Services, IETF RFC 2475, Dec. 1998.
[3]
D. Awduche et al., RSVP-TE Extension to RSVP for LSP Tunnels, RFC 3209, Dec. 2001.
[4]
D. Awduche et al., Overview and Principles of Internet Traffic Engineering, RFC 3272, May 2002.
[5]
D. Awduche et al., Requirements for Traffic Engineering over MPLS, IETF RFC 2702, Sept. 1999.
[6]
F. Le Faucheur and W. Lai, Requirements for Support of Differentiated Service Aware MPLS Traffic Engineering, IETF RFC 3564, July 2003.
[7]
F. Le Faucheur et al., “Maximum Allocation Bandwidth Constraints Model for Diff-Serv-Aware MPLS Traffic Engineering,” IETF Internet draft, 2004.
[8]
F. Le Faucheur et al., “Russian Dolls Bandwidth Constraints Model for Diff-Serv-Aware MPLS Traffic Engineering,” IETF Internet draft, 2004.
[9]
W.S. Lai, “Traffic Engineering for MPLS,” Proc. Internet Performance and Control of Network Systems III Conf., vol. 4865, pp. 256-267, July 2002.
[10]
F. Kamoun and L. Kleinrock, “Analysis of Shared Finite Storage in a Computer Network Node Environment under General Traffic Conditions,” IEEE Trans. Comm., vol. 28, no. 7, pp. 992-1003, July 1980.
[11]
D. Mitra and I. Ziedins, “Hierarchical Virtual Partitioning: Algorithms for Virtual Private Networking,” Proc. IEEE GLOBECOM '97, pp. 1784-1891, 1997.
[12]
S.C. Borst and D. Mitra, “Virtual Partitioning for Robust Resource Sharing: Computational Techniques for Heterogeneous Traffic,” IEEE J. Selected Areas in Comm., vol. 16, no. 5, pp. 668-678, June 1998.
[13]
E. Bouillet, D. Mitra, and K.G. Ramakrishnan, “The Structure and Management of Service Level Agreements in Networks,” IEEE J.Selected Areas in Comm., vol. 20, no. 4, pp. 691-699, May 2002.
[14]
W. Jia et al., “Distributed Admission Control for Anycast Flows,” IEEE Trans. Parallel and Distributed Systems, vol. 15, no. 8, pp. 673-686, Aug. 2004.
[15]
M. Peyravian and A.D. Kshemkalyani, “Decentralized Network Connection Preemption Algorithms,” Computer Network and ISDN System, vol. 30, no. 11, pp. 1029-1043, June 1998.
[16]
S. Jeon, R.T. Abler, and A.E. Goulart, “The Optimal Connection Preemption Algorithm in a Multi-Class Network,” Proc. IEEE Int'l Conf. Comm. (ICC '02), pp. 2294-2298, Apr. 2002.
[17]
J.C. de Oliveira et al., “A New Preemption Policy for DiffServ-Aware Traffic Engineering to Minimize Rerouting,” Proc. IEEE INFOCOM '02, May 2002.
[18]
C. Scoglio et al., “TEAM: A Traffic Engineering Automated Manager for DiffServ-Based MPLS Networks,” IEEE Comm. Magazine, pp. 134-145, Oct. 2004.
[19]
R. Guerin, A. Orda, and D. Williams, “QoS Routing Mechanisms and OSPF Extensions,” Proc. GLOBECOM '97, pp. 1903-1908, Nov. 1997.
[20]
Q. Ma and P. Steenkiste, “Supporting Dynamic Inter-Class Resource Sharing: A Multi-Class QoS Routing Algorithm,” Proc. IEEE INFOCOM '99, pp. 649-660, 1999.
[21]
W.C. Lee, M.G. Hluchyj, and P.A. Humblet, “Routing Subject to Quality-of-Service Constraints in Integrated Communication Networks,” IEEE Network, vol. 9, no. 4, pp. 14-16, July-Aug. 1995.
[22]
F. Le Faucheur et al., Protocol Extensions for Support of Differentiated-Service-Aware MPLS Traffic Engineering, IETF Internet draft, Mar. 2004.
[23]
Z. Duan et al., “A Core Stateless Bandwidth Broker Architecture for Scalable Support of Guaranteed Services,” IEEE Trans. Parallel and Distributed Systems, vol. 15, no. 2, pp. 167-181, Feb. 2004.
[24]
B. Teitelbaum et al., “Internet2 QBone: Building a Testbed for Differentiated Services,” IEEE Network, vol. 13, no. 5, pp. 8-16, Sept. 1999.
[25]
J. Ash, “Max Allocation with Reservation Bandwidth Constraints Model for DiffServ-Aware MPLS Traffic Engineering and Performance Comparison,” IETF Internet draft, Jan. 2004.
[26]
L. Kalampoukas, A. Verma, and K.K. Ramakrishnan, “An Efficient Rate Allocation Algorithm for ATM Networks Providing Max-Min Fairness,” Proc. Sixth IFIP Int'l Conf. High-Performance Networking, pp. 143-154, Sept. 1995.
[27]
Y.T. Hou, S.S. Panwar, and H.H.-Y. Tzeng, “On Generalized Max-Min Rate Allocation and Distributed Convergence Algorithm for Packet Networks,” IEEE Trans. Parallel and Distributed Systems, vol. 15, no. 5, pp. 401-416, May 2004.

Cited By

View all
  • (2014)RCFTJournal of Network and Systems Management10.1007/s10922-013-9264-622:1(121-146)Online publication date: 1-Jan-2014
  • (2009)ITU-T RACF implementation for application-driven QoS control in MPLS networksProceedings of the 11th IFIP/IEEE international conference on Symposium on Integrated Network Management10.5555/1688933.1688998(422-429)Online publication date: 1-Jun-2009

Recommendations

Comments

Information & Contributors

Information

Published In

cover image IEEE Transactions on Parallel and Distributed Systems
IEEE Transactions on Parallel and Distributed Systems  Volume 18, Issue 9
September 2007
160 pages

Publisher

IEEE Press

Publication History

Published: 01 September 2007

Author Tags

  1. Admission Control
  2. Differentiated Service
  3. Resource Management
  4. Traffic Engineering

Qualifiers

  • Research-article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 12 Feb 2025

Other Metrics

Citations

Cited By

View all
  • (2014)RCFTJournal of Network and Systems Management10.1007/s10922-013-9264-622:1(121-146)Online publication date: 1-Jan-2014
  • (2009)ITU-T RACF implementation for application-driven QoS control in MPLS networksProceedings of the 11th IFIP/IEEE international conference on Symposium on Integrated Network Management10.5555/1688933.1688998(422-429)Online publication date: 1-Jun-2009

View Options

View options

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media